To see a Princess, go to Norway
Belle, Ariel, and the rest of their pals don’t just wander the parks willy-nilly. There are meet and greets, which are packed,
and princess meals can be expensive. That said, try the Princess Storybook breakfast at the Akershus Royal Banquet Hall in
the Norway Pavilion at Epcot.
“It’s wonderful, and not as crowded as other meals,” says Lou Mongello, producer and host of WDW Radio. No Cinderella (she
dines in her castle or the Grand Floridian Resort), but the other princesses will visit individual tables, which isn’t always
the case elsewhere.
